Former national team captain Shahid Afridi confirmed that opener Saim Ayub will not play in the Champions Trophy.

In a podcast interview on a private TV channel, former captain Shahid Afridi revealed that he had spoken to Saim Ayub on the phone the previous day to check on his well-being, to which he said that it might take him another 3 weeks, after which his rehab would begin.

The former all-rounder said that as an older brother and a cricketer, I have advised him that if you have the slightest pain, do not rush into playing, take complete rest and return to the team so that the injury does not become more serious later.


He further said that the injury to Saim Ayub, who was playing in the form he was in, will definitely hurt Pakistan, but then again, we do not have his backup ready.

Shahid Afridi said that we have few match-winning players, which is why I mention having backups, but we can hope that the national team will perform brilliantly in the event.


Earlier, Saim Ayub's name was also sent to the preliminary squad for the Champions Trophy, while the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) is still awaiting the young opener's medical reports so that a final decision can be made regarding his participation in the mega event.


On the other hand, in Saim's absence, there are bright prospects for the return of openers Fakhar Zaman and Imam-ul-Haq, both of whom played important roles in the Green Shirts' victories in several matches during the 2023 World Cup.


It should be noted that Saim Ayub twisted his right ankle while fielding on the first day of the Cape Town Test against South Africa. The doctor had initially prescribed six weeks of rest for Saim Ayub.
